Lovely to see yet another still that I have not seen before. It is a pity some of these stills were not in colour - nevertheless very good. Mention is of 1st May being the onset of spring. The start of filming was 30 April 1951 and as Richard Todd said in his autobiography, the Disney staff had not reckoned with a covering of snow that morning as they planned to do an outdoor shoot. It soon went of course and the film was sucessfully shot. I have seen some Box Office figures for Treasure Island but not for Story of Robin Hood even though I reckon it was more successful than any of the four live action films done in the early 50s by Walt Disney in EnglandAnonymousnore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-8553543872920431955.post-51888649892720645092008-05-01T09:15:00.000-07:002008-05-01T09:15:00.000-07:00Richard ToddJoan RicePicture GalleryRichard Todd<BR/>Joan Rice<BR/>Picture GalleryClement Glenh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/14116966238223089211noreply@blogger.com
